Colts complete their 2026 draft class by signing fourth-round linebacker Boettcher to his rookie deal. Bryce Boettcher's four-year, $5.17M deal ($1.29M AAV) earns a C+ Contract Value Index (CVI)—a fair-value proposition that neither steals nor wastes cap space, but reflects modest linebacker depth on a reasonable market rate. For a fourth-round pick signing into a reserve/developmental role, the annual hit is neither a bargain nor an overpay; it's the price of depth depth at a position where the Colts' current depth chart and recent record (8-9, outside the playoff window) suggests limited roster margin for error. The four-year structure is front-loaded cheap and allows the team flexibility to move on if production doesn't materialize, which is the right defensive strategy for a sub-starter acquisition. What holds this deal to fair value rather than a bargain is the modest output you'd expect from this tier of linebacker—solid special-teams presence, occasional snap relief, not a consistent starter—paired against the $5.17M total commitment; there's no discount pricing here, just no premium either. The Colts are paying market rate for a depth piece in an offseason that has emphasized roster continuity over star power, which is sensible salary management but doesn't create outsized value.
